The Book Find 2008:
My parents have this great tradition called the Book Find that happens sometime before Christmas when we can all get together in person or over a webcam. My parents buy each of us a book and wrap it in different wrapping paper and then hide them. Then we get a little swatch of the wrapping paper our book is wrapped in and we all hunt to find our books. We love it. Matthew got "1776" by David McCullogh, I got the "Joy of Cooking" by the Rombauer family (awesome cookbook-it has pretty much everything in it with an easy to read recipe format), Owen got "The Mitten" by Jan Brett that came in a sewn mitten with little animals that are in the book, and Ava got "B is for Bear" by Roger Priddy.
